Form 4: Marsh & McLennan Director Receives Stock Award
Statement of Changes in Beneficial Ownership
Judith Hartmann, a Director at Marsh & McLennan Companies, Inc., received an annual stock award of 1,349 shares.
Summary
- Judith Hartmann, a Director of Marsh & McLennan Companies, Inc. (MMC), was granted 1,349 shares of common stock on June 1, 2026.
- This award was made under the Marsh & McLennan Companies Directors Stock Compensation Plan.
- The reported transaction value for this award was $159.28 per share.
- Following this transaction, Ms. Hartmann beneficially owns 4,323 shares of common stock.
